Estherville   contributed by Anne Black, IMCA 2356   MetBul Link

Click the picture to view larger photos

View all entries for   Meteorite (14)   Anne Black (497)


6.35 grams.   Mesosiderite-A3/4

TKW 320 kg. Observed fall 10 May 1879, in Emmet County, Iowa.



Anne writes:
Hundreds of "nuggets" and 2 large masses (68.5kg and 56.7kg) were found. The 68.5kg was later lost.

Green crystals of olivine are occasionally found in slices of Estherville.
